Obverse description The obverse displays the national seal of the Republic of the Marshall Islands, centrally featuring a stylized frigate bird with outstretched wings, flanked by a traditional outrigger canoe to the right and palm trees to the left, all set against a rising sun. Crossed implements — a traditional throwing stick and a net — appear above the central device, symbolizing the islands' heritage. A decorative chain border encircles the inner design. The legend REPUBLIC OF THE MARSHALL ISLANDS arcs along the upper periphery, with the denomination $10 and date 1993 flanking the sides, and the Marshallese national motto JEPILPILIN KE EJUKAAN inscribed along the lower arc above the word SEAL on a ribbon.
